9
Peterskirche
One of the most beautiful baroque churches in Vienna, built in the early 18th century according to plans by Lukas von Hildebrandt, a star architect of his time. A Highlight of the City Center of Vienna.

12
Anker Clock
Anker Clock was created by the painter and sculptor Franz Matsch and is a typical Art Nouveau design.
